B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, specifically formulated for feed-quality use and analyzed to satisfy stringent good quality and security expectations. BHT is often a lipophilic organic and natural compound that is certainly largely utilised as an antioxidant in various industrial purposes. In animal diet, BHT FEED GRADE TEST is extensively utilized to prevent the oxidation of fats and oils in animal feed, thus preserving the nutritional worth and extending the shelf lifetime of the feed. Oxidized fats not merely shed nutritional efficacy but can also develop hazardous compounds, affecting the health and fitness and expansion of livestock. The inclusion of BHT in feed needs arduous screening to ensure it adheres to regulatory criteria and is also safe for intake by animals, which ultimately enters the human food items chain. The testing protocols commonly assess the purity, efficacy, and likely residues in animal tissues.

An additional vital compound inside the chemical area is Pentachloropyridine. This compound is really a chlorinated by-product of pyridine and it has garnered interest on account of its utility being an intermediate in the synthesis of agrochemicals, dyes, and prescribed drugs. Its significant diploma of chlorination makes it a potent compound, which ought to be taken care of with care as a result of probable toxicity and environmental concerns. Pentachloropyridine serves as being a constructing block in chemical synthesis, allowing for chemists to create a lot more advanced molecules Which might be Employed in herbicides, insecticides, or simply specialty polymers. The managing and disposal of Pentachloropyridine are controlled, given its possible environmental persistence and bioaccumulation threat. Industries working with this compound usually adopt closed-method manufacturing techniques and rigorous safety protocols to reduce publicity.

M-Phenylene Diamine, usually abbreviated as MPD, is definitely an aromatic amine that features prominently during the manufacture of aramid fibers, which happen to be very well-recognized for their warmth resistance and energy. Kevlar and Nomex, Utilized in entire body armor and fire-resistant outfits, respectively, are generated employing MPD like a important precursor. The compound alone contains a benzene ring with two amino groups while in the meta positions, rendering it suited to producing polymers with appealing thermal and mechanical properties. M-Phenylene Diamine (MPD) is also Utilized in the dye business, especially in hair dyes along with other beauty programs, Whilst its use has become curtailed in certain regions due to protection concerns. When producing solutions containing MPD, right occupational security practices are important to shield employees from prolonged publicity, which could lead to pores and skin sensitization or other medical issues.

O-Phenylene Diamine (OPDA), when structurally comparable to MPD, differs inside the positioning of your amino teams, which substantially influences its chemical reactivity and software. OPDA is often utilized inside the production of dyes and pigments, exactly where it contributes to your formation of vivid colours which have been steady and extensive-Long lasting. It is also used in the synthesis of heterocyclic compounds and pharmaceuticals. OPDA’s function in corrosion inhibitors and rubber chemical substances even more highlights its versatility. On the other hand, just like other aromatic amines, OPDA is usually affiliated with toxicity risks, and so, its use is carefully managed and monitored. The value of accurate dealing with, proper storage, and enough protective steps can't be overstated when working with OPDA in any industrial placing.

Pinacolone is yet another noteworthy compound with a variety of applications. It is a ketone with the molecular system C6H12O and it is applied mostly being an intermediate from the synthesis of pesticides and herbicides, specifically during the manufacture of triazole fungicides and sure plant development regulators. Pinacolone’s composition includes a tertiary butyl team, which contributes to its special reactivity in organic synthesis. Over and above agriculture, it will also be present in the manufacture of prescription drugs and fragrances. Pinacolone is valued for its capability to undertake nucleophilic substitution and condensation reactions, making it a important reagent in laboratory and industrial processes. Even though it's a lot less hazardous than several of the Beforehand mentioned compounds, basic safety safety measures are still required to mitigate any threats associated with its volatility and opportunity irritant Qualities.

two-Heptanone is actually a ketone that The natural way takes place in a few plants and is additionally present in smaller portions in human sweat and certain animal secretions. It is commonly used in the fragrance and flavor industries because of its enjoyable, fruity odor. In addition, two-Heptanone has observed purposes to be a solvent and intermediate in natural and organic synthesis. Apparently, analysis has advised that it may well Engage in a role in chemical signaling, specifically in insects, the place it functions being an alarm pheromone. This has triggered its analyze in pest control procedures and behavioral science. Industrially, 2-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its fairly small toxicity makes it well suited for use in consumer products, Though appropriate labeling and handling Guidance are generally mandated.
